Output 424a43f9ab2eddf76896f2a5ec3bd93f22f27c997d80a107063cb215b8cd7976:2

value
618191406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f44bd258eb561c07da2ab6fcc59e5f54428faaf OP_EQUAL
address
3BqMGtwGbYwaVerBMfSZUZ8QqdwhHELeRD
transaction
424a43f9ab2eddf76896f2a5ec3bd93f22f27c997d80a107063cb215b8cd7976
spent
true